After that we had local food called " Nem Nướng " at $2/set for lunch
Tips: Using Rice Paper Cake ( Bánh Tráng) to wrap vegetables, meat, and pickles then eat with the mixture of special local sauce and fish sauce.
Finish with the first place and lunch, we continued to visit the oldest Temple called Ponagar.
Po Nagar is a Cham temple tower founded sometime before 781 and located in the medieval principality of Kauthara, near modern Nha Trang in Vietnam. It is dedicated to Yan Po Nagar, the goddess of the country, who came to be identified with the Hindugoddesses Bhagavati and Mahishasuramardini, and who in Vietnamese is called Thiên Y Thánh Mâu.
Ticket: $1/each ( 8AM- 6PM)
The Cham people is good at making pottery, weaving and dancing.
Getiing tired from a long day sightseeing so it's time for relaxing with Hot Springs. We head to Thap Ba Mud Bath and Hot Spring which is not too far from the Temple ( 5 kms away)
Ticket: $4/each for swimming in hot mineral pool
$9/each for mud bath + hot mineral pool ( public bath for 8 people)
For more privacy and VIP services you need to pay up to $100- $200
